THE CHALLENGE An earthfill dam, in Austria, had a planned underseepage, with several piezometers installed to understand the water flowing beneath the dam. The owner wanted to know if there were preferential seepage paths or if the seepage was evenly distributed in the foundation. ...

Result: The sheen dissipated from the fresh water bay as soon as the RCM and PRB was installed and brought online. The installed cost for mobilization/demobilization, RCM installation, PRB installation, site restoration, and waste disposal was approximately $220,000.
